DECO DIVA: This wonderful French Bakelite brooch of American entertainer, Josephine Baker, is made of Galalith - one of the oldest plastics. Galalith, invented in 1897, has a milk base, but looks and feels like Bakelite. Josephine Baker went to Paris in the 1920’s and with her exotic looks and sensational performance style became a beloved Paris icon. Her name has become synonymous with Art Deco.
